Fixed Progress Bar

git-svn-id: https://svn.d4science.research-infrastructures.eu/gcube/trunk/portlets/user/tabular-data-column-widget@92487 82a268e6-3cf1-43bd-a215-b396298e98cf
This commit is contained in:
Giancarlo Panichi 2014-02-28 13:59:57 +00:00
parent de3cd1b883
commit 3d1084989e
12 changed files with 27 additions and 45 deletions

View File

@ -65,8 +65,8 @@ public class ChangeColumnTypeProgressBarUpdater implements ChangeColumnTypeProgr
}
@Override
public void operationStopped(String reason, String details) {
Log.info("Stopped");
public void operationStopped(TRId trId,String reason, String details) {
Log.debug("Operation Stopped: ["+trId.toString()+", "+reason+", "+details+"]");
progressBar.updateText("Stopped");
}

View File

@ -125,15 +125,9 @@ public class ChangeColumnTypeProgressDialog extends Window implements ChangeColu
@Override
public void operationStopped(String reason, String details) {
public void operationStopped(TRId trId,String reason, String details) {
Log.debug("Operation Stopped: ["+trId.toString()+", "+reason+", "+details+"]");
ok.setVisible(true);
this.trId=null;
AlertMessageBox d = new AlertMessageBox("Stopped Changing Column Type", reason);
d.addHideHandler(new HideHandler() {
public void onHide(HideEvent event) {
}
});
d.show();
this.trId=trId;
}
}

View File

@ -45,5 +45,5 @@ public interface ChangeColumnTypeProgressListener {
* @param caught the failure exception.
* @param reason the failure reason.
*/
public void operationStopped(String reason, String details);
public void operationStopped(TRId trId, String reason, String details);
}

View File

@ -115,7 +115,7 @@ public class ChangeColumnTypeProgressUpdater extends Timer {
details = "Change the column type stopped";
}
fireOperationStopped(failure, details);
fireOperationStopped(result.getTrId(),failure, details);
}
protected String getStack(Throwable e) {
@ -147,9 +147,9 @@ public class ChangeColumnTypeProgressUpdater extends Timer {
listener.operationFailed(caught, failure, failureDetails);
}
protected void fireOperationStopped(String reason, String details) {
protected void fireOperationStopped(TRId trId, String reason, String details) {
for (ChangeColumnTypeProgressListener listener : listeners)
listener.operationStopped(reason, details);
listener.operationStopped(trId,reason, details);
}
/**

View File

@ -65,8 +65,8 @@ public class DeleteColumnProgressBarUpdater implements DeleteColumnProgressListe
}
@Override
public void operationStopped(String reason, String details) {
Log.info("Stopped");
public void operationStopped(TRId trId,String reason, String details) {
Log.debug("Operation Stopped: ["+trId.toString()+", "+reason+", "+details+"]");
progressBar.updateText("Stopped");
}

View File

@ -124,16 +124,10 @@ public class DeleteColumnProgressDialog extends Window implements DeleteColumnPr
}
@Override
public void operationStopped(String reason, String details) {
public void operationStopped(TRId trId,String reason, String details) {
Log.debug("Operation Stopped: ["+trId.toString()+", "+reason+", "+details+"]");
ok.setVisible(true);
this.trId=null;
AlertMessageBox d = new AlertMessageBox("Stopped Delete Column", reason);
d.addHideHandler(new HideHandler() {
public void onHide(HideEvent event) {
}
});
d.show();
this.trId=trId;
}
}

View File

@ -46,6 +46,6 @@ public interface DeleteColumnProgressListener {
* @param caught the failure exception.
* @param reason the failure reason.
*/
public void operationStopped(String reason, String details);
public void operationStopped(TRId trId, String reason, String details);
}

View File

@ -119,7 +119,7 @@ public class DeleteColumnProgressUpdater extends Timer {
details = "Delete the column stopped";
}
fireOperationStopped(failure, details);
fireOperationStopped(result.getTrId(),failure, details);
}
@ -152,9 +152,9 @@ public class DeleteColumnProgressUpdater extends Timer {
listener.operationFailed(caught, failure, failureDetails);
}
protected void fireOperationStopped(String reason, String details) {
protected void fireOperationStopped(TRId trId, String reason, String details) {
for (DeleteColumnProgressListener listener : listeners)
listener.operationStopped(reason, details);
listener.operationStopped(trId,reason, details);
}
/**

View File

@ -65,8 +65,8 @@ public class LabelColumnProgressBarUpdater implements LabelColumnProgressListene
}
@Override
public void operationStopped(String reason, String details) {
Log.info("Stopped");
public void operationStopped(TRId trId,String reason, String details) {
Log.debug("Operation Stopped: ["+trId.toString()+", "+reason+", "+details+"]");
progressBar.updateText("Stopped");
}

View File

@ -125,15 +125,9 @@ public class LabelColumnProgressDialog extends Window implements LabelColumnProg
}
@Override
public void operationStopped(String reason, String details) {
public void operationStopped(TRId trId,String reason, String details) {
Log.debug("Operation Stopped: ["+trId.toString()+", "+reason+", "+details+"]");
ok.setVisible(true);
this.trId=null;
AlertMessageBox d = new AlertMessageBox(reason, details);
d.addHideHandler(new HideHandler() {
public void onHide(HideEvent event) {
}
});
d.show();
this.trId=trId;
}
}

View File

@ -47,5 +47,5 @@ public interface LabelColumnProgressListener {
* @param caught the failure exception.
* @param reason the failure reason.
*/
public void operationStopped(String reason, String details);
public void operationStopped(TRId trId, String reason, String details);
}

View File

@ -119,7 +119,7 @@ public class LabelColumnProgressUpdater extends Timer {
details = "Stopped changing the column label ";
}
fireOperationStopped(failure, details);
fireOperationStopped(result.getTrId(),failure, details);
}
@ -152,9 +152,9 @@ public class LabelColumnProgressUpdater extends Timer {
listener.operationFailed(caught, failure, failureDetails);
}
protected void fireOperationStopped(String reason, String details) {
protected void fireOperationStopped(TRId trId, String reason, String details) {
for (LabelColumnProgressListener listener : listeners)
listener.operationStopped(reason, details);
listener.operationStopped(trId,reason, details);
}